  • This week I tackle the fuel system on my Porsche 911. New fuel lines, clean fuel injectors, check all systems are tight and ready for first start. I'm still waiting on a few parts, but it doesn't hurt to go slow and double check everything before installing this beautiful Porsche 911 engine. Thanks for watching part 10!
